Irritant contact dermatitis

L24 is the ICD-10-CM code for Irritant contact dermatitis. It is a non-billable category code — use a more specific child code such as L24.0 for billing.

L00-L99 Diseases of the skin and subcutaneous tissue

Excludes1 — not coded here

  • allergy NOS (T78.40)
  • contact dermatitis NOS (L25.9)
  • dermatitis NOS (L30.9)

Excludes2 — not included here

  • allergic contact dermatitis (L23.-)
  • dermatitis due to substances taken internally (L27.-)
  • dermatitis of eyelid (H01.1-)
  • diaper dermatitis (L22)
  • eczema of external ear (H60.5-)
  • perioral dermatitis (L71.0)
  • radiation-related disorders of the skin and subcutaneous tissue (L55-L59)
